Harlequin Darner (Gomphaeschna furcillata)

These rare dragonflies have been surprisingly common this year. I have seen about 10 of them so far. When I do encounter them they seem to have a habit of either perching on me or perching on towers, buildings, cars, umbrellas or wooden posts rather than a nice, natural perch where I would rather photograph them! On the other hand, the gray steel of the hydro tower this individual was perched on really brought out the color on the thorax. The individual in the next photo (a second Harlequin Darner) was also perched on a hydro tower and third and fourth photos that follow show other individuals on a wooden post and the patio umbrella in my backyard.
